Sysdig Secure vs GoDaddy Website Security — at a glance
| Feature | Sysdig Secure | GoDaddy Website Security |
|---|---|---|
| Rating | 4.8 / 5 | 4.2 / 5 |
| Reviews | 35 | 28 |
| Starting price | Contact for pricing | Contact for pricing |
| Free trial | Yes | Yes |
| Free version | No | No |
| Best for |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business | Individuals, Freelancers / Consultants, Large Enterprises |
| Category | Website Security Software | Website Security Software |
| Platforms | SaaS/Web/Cloud | SaaS/Web/Cloud |
| API | Available | — |
| Support modes | Online | 24/7 (Live rep), Business Hours, Online |
| Certifications | SOC 2 | GDPR |
| Data residency | Global | US |
Key differences between Sysdig Secure and GoDaddy Website Security
- Target audience: Sysdig Secure is built for Large Enterprises and Medium Business, while GoDaddy Website Security targets Individuals and Freelancers / Consultants.
- User satisfaction: Sysdig Secure scores higher with a 4.8-star average.
- Deployment: Sysdig Secure supports SaaS/Web/Cloud; GoDaddy Website Security supports SaaS/Web/Cloud.
